Skip to Main Content
60° Elgin, IL
The Student News Site of Elgin Community College

Observer

The Student News Site of Elgin Community College

Observer

The Student News Site of Elgin Community College

Observer

All content by (Photo provided by Ryan Kyprianidis)
Load More Stories